Climate overview of Kaltenbach
The climate in Kaltenbach, Tyrol, Austria, is marked by large temperature swings across the seasons, ranging from 19°C (66°F) in July to -1°C (30°F) in January.
The city has a wet climate, receiving around 1708 mm (67 in) of rain/snowfall per year. Despite the high annual total, it has a distinct rainy season from May to August. June is the wettest month. Sunshine peaks in May, when the city sees around 6.2 hours of sunshine per day.

Monthly Temperature in Kaltenbach
In Kaltenbach, temperatures differ significantly between summer and winter months. On average, daytime temperatures range from a pleasant 19°C (66°F) in July to a very cold -1°C (30°F) in January.
Nighttime temperatures range from 8°C (46°F) in July to -9°C (16°F) in January.

Rainfall in Kaltenbach
Kaltenbach experiences significant rain/snowfall throughout the year, averaging 1708 mm (67 in) of precipitation annually. The seasons in Kaltenbach bring significant changes in precipitation. The wettest month, June, receives heavy rainfall, with an average of 209 mm (8.2 in) of precipitation. This rainfall is distributed across 19 rainy days.

Sunshine Hours in Kaltenbach
In Kaltenbach, summer days are longer and more sunny, with daily sunshine hours peaking at 6.2 hours in May. As the darker season arrives, the brightness of the sun becomes less. January sees a soft sun for only 0.1 hours per average day.

Humidity in Kaltenbach by Month
The relative humidity is high throughout the year in Kaltenbach.

Frequently asked questions about the climate in Kaltenbach
What is the best time to visit Kaltenbach?
May and September typically offer the most optimal weather in Kaltenbach. In contrast, January, February, March, April, June, July, August, October, November and December tend to have less optimal conditions. Kaltenbach has a distinct rainy season from May to August.
What temperatures can I expect in Kaltenbach?
Daytime highs range from -1°C (30°F) in January to 19°C (66°F) in July. Nighttime lows range from -9°C (16°F) to 8°C (46°F). Temperatures vary considerably through the year.
How much rain does Kaltenbach get?
Annual rainfall is around 1708 mm (67 in). June is the wettest month with 209 mm (8.2 in), while January is the driest with 91 mm (3.6 in).
How sunny is Kaltenbach?
Kaltenbach receives around 1,308 hours of sunshine per year. May is the sunniest month with 185 hours, while January is the cloudiest with just 3 hours.
